SOME IMPORTANT TIPS FOR LEATHER MASK SEWING MACHINES
- There are several different thicknesses of leather, from 7 millimeters for bridle to 0.3 millimeters for snakeskin. It is important to use the correct technique for the type of leather you are sewing.
- Be careful with the skin because if you make a hole in it, it will stay that way. Here are some important points that you may find useful:
- Start by testing the procedures and sewing machine on a small piece of skin. This will help you get an idea of your skin type and the ideal suturing method.
- Double check your measurements before sewing to make sure you have the right size material.
- Always use longer stitches to avoid skin damage.
- Do not use pins to secure the leather when sewing. Paper clips or double-sided adhesive tape are ideal solutions.
- Be careful when choosing thread tension and test it on a small area of skin before sewing.
- Sometimes spots may remain on the skin. To prevent this, investing in a leather marker or pen is a fantastic idea.
- Take everything very slowly. Try not to make many mistakes when you are starting out and getting used to working with leather. When finished, use a rubber mallet or metal hammer to pound the seams. This ensures that they get a beautiful finished look.

GREAT FEATURES OF LEATHER MASK SEWING MACHINES
- Maximum sewing thickness

Some machines are designed for sewing light and medium leather up to 1/4″, 3/8″ or 1/2″, others are designed for sewing thick and heavy saddle and harness leather up to 1″. Choose a machine designed to sew the thickness of leather you will be working with.
- Thread sizes
Many heavy duty machines can use up to 415. Most leather goods such as purses and bags use a #69 or #92 thread size, but you may want to use a larger thread size. For more information on thread types and sizes, see our nylon thread buying guide.
- Needle sizes
Some machines are limited to thinner needles, while others can use much larger needle sizes. In general, the thicker the material being sewn, the larger the needle size should be. Most light and medium leather sewing machines can use thread sizes 18 to 24, while heavy duty machines can use up to size 27. You should always choose the appropriate needle size to match the material and thread size used on your machine.
- Engine
A variable speed servo motor is always recommended when sewing leather goods because it allows you to control the sewing speed and sew one stitch at a time. A speed reduction pulley is often added in combination with a servo motor to further reduce the sewing speed (down to less than 1 stitch per second).
